Katy Walsh: Applications are Open for the Ralph L. Sacco Scholarship in Brain Health
Katy Walsh, Research Fellow at Harvard Medical School and Massachusetts General Hospital, posted on LinkedIn:
“Applications are now open for the Ralph L. Sacco Scholarship in Brain Health, funded through collaboration between American Heart Association and American Academy of Neurology! This years focus is on prevention with relation to mental and behavioural health. Join Hortense Triniac, Cyprien Rivier, Patrick Devlin and I as Sacco Scholars to honor the legacy of Dr. Sacco, and contribute to his lifelong mission of promoting the importance of brain health. If you know anyone who may be interested please share and if you have any questions about the application process feel free to reach out to me.”
